34722d
Name:           gom
34722d
Version:        0.4
34722d
Release:        1%{?dist}
34722d
Summary:        GObject to SQLite object mapper library
34722d
34722d
License:        LGPLv2+
34722d
URL:            https://wiki.gnome.org/Projects/Gom
34722d
Source0:        https://download.gnome.org/sources/gom/0.4/gom-%{version}.tar.xz
34722d
34722d
BuildRequires:  gobject-introspection-devel
34722d
BuildRequires:  gtk-doc
34722d
BuildRequires:  meson
34722d
BuildRequires:  pkgconfig(gdk-pixbuf-2.0)
34722d
BuildRequires:  pkgconfig(gio-2.0)
34722d
BuildRequires:  pkgconfig(gobject-2.0)
34722d
BuildRequires:  pkgconfig(sqlite3)
34722d
BuildRequires:  pygobject3-devel
34722d
BuildRequires:  python3-devel
34722d
34722d
%description
34722d
Gom provides an object mapper from GObjects to SQLite. It helps you write
34722d
applications that need to store structured data as well as make complex queries
34722d
upon that data.
34722d
34722d
%package        devel
34722d
Summary:        Development files for %{name}
34722d
Requires:       %{name}%{?_isa} = %{version}-%{release}
34722d
34722d
%description    devel
34722d
The %{name}-devel package contains libraries and header files for
34722d
developing applications that use %{name}.
34722d
34722d
%prep
34722d
%setup -q
34722d
34722d
%build
34722d
%meson -Denable-gtk-doc=true
34722d
%meson_build
34722d
34722d
%install
34722d
%meson_install
34722d
34722d
%ldconfig_scriptlets
34722d
34722d
%files
34722d
%license COPYING
34722d
%{_libdir}/girepository-1.0/Gom-1.0.typelib
34722d
%{_libdir}/libgom-1.0.so.0*
34722d
%dir %{python3_sitearch}/gi
34722d
%dir %{python3_sitearch}/gi/overrides
34722d
%{python3_sitearch}/gi/overrides/*
34722d
34722d
%files devel
34722d
%{_includedir}/gom-1.0/
34722d
%{_libdir}/libgom-1.0.so
34722d
%{_libdir}/pkgconfig/gom-1.0.pc
34722d
%{_datadir}/gir-1.0/Gom-1.0.gir
34722d
%doc %{_datadir}/gtk-doc/
34722d
34722d
%changelog
34722d
* Thu Mar 19 2020 Bastien Nocera <bnocera@redhat.com> - 0.4-1
34722d
+ gom-0.4-1
34722d
- Update to 0.4
34722d
Related: rhbz#1804171
34722d
34722d
* Wed Feb 07 2018 Fedora Release Engineering <releng@fedoraproject.org> - 0.3.3-5
34722d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_28_Mass_Rebuild
34722d
34722d
* Sat Feb 03 2018 Igor Gnatenko <ignatenkobrain@fedoraproject.org> - 0.3.3-4
34722d
- Switch to %%ldconfig_scriptlets
34722d
34722d
* Wed Aug 02 2017 Fedora Release Engineering <releng@fedoraproject.org> - 0.3.3-3
34722d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Binutils_Mass_Rebuild
34722d
34722d
* Sun Jul 30 2017 Florian Weimer <fweimer@redhat.com> - 0.3.3-2
34722d
- Rebuild with binutils fix for ppc64le (#1475636)
34722d
34722d
* Thu Jul 27 2017 Kalev Lember <klember@redhat.com> - 0.3.3-1
34722d
- Update to 0.3.3
34722d
- Switch to the meson build system
34722d
34722d
* Wed Jul 26 2017 Fedora Release Engineering <releng@fedoraproject.org> - 0.3.2-4
34722d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ild
34722d
34722d
* Fri Feb 10 2017 Fedora Release Engineering <releng@fedoraproject.org> - 0.3.2-3
34722d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ild
34722d
34722d
* Wed Feb 03 2016 Fedora Release Engineering <releng@fedoraproject.org> - 0.3.2-2
34722d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_24_Mass_Rebuild
34722d
34722d
* Tue Dec 29 2015 Kalev Lember <klember@redhat.com> - 0.3.2-1
34722d
- Update to 0.3.2
34722d
34722d
* Wed Jun 17 2015 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 0.3.1-2
34722d
-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ild
34722d
34722d
* Wed Apr 29 2015 Kalev Lember <kalevlember@gmail.com> - 0.3.1-1
34722d
- Update to 0.3.1
34722d
34722d
* Thu Feb 19 2015 Richard Hughes <rhughes@redhat.com> - 0.3.0-1
34722d
- Update to 0.3.0
34722d
34722d
* Mon Aug 25 2014 Kalev Lember <kalevlember@gmail.com> - 0.2.1-1
34722d
- Initial Fedora packaging